WebJan 30, 2007 · Action: To be stopped 5-7 days before surgery if possible. Transfusion of fresh platelets if bleeding is an issue postoperatively (6). Restart in ward at discretion of treating physician. 7. Oral anticoagulants (Warfarin) Action: Should be stopped 4 days prior to surgery, and substituted by IV heparin according to INR level.

WebJARDIANCE is a prescription medicine used to: lower blood sugar along with diet and exercise in adults with type 2 diabetes. reduce the risk of cardiovascular death in adults with type 2 diabetes who also have known cardiovascular disease. reduce the risk of cardiovascular death and hospitalization for heart failure in adults with heart failure ... ear piercing by rowan at targetWebIf surgery is in the morning. 2 1/2 hours before surgery (~6.00 a.m.) a BGL should be performed. If BGL is below 8.0 mmol/L, the child should be given a drink of lemonade or other palatable sugar-containing clear fluid (10% sugar). The amount given should be between 5 and 10 mL/kg body weight with a maximum of 200 mL. ct87k honeywell thermostat troubleshootingWebFeb 17, 2024 · Blood thinners, diabetes medications, and weight loss drugs are some of the prescriptions that could cause problems with anesthesia.
